Hand signed in blue pencil lower right, numbered in pencil lower left.
This linocut was created by Picasso as a poster to promote the 1964 Vallauris Exhibition.

Picasso transforms text into imagery, using playful lines and rich coloration that enhance the graphic elements of the work. Simple in concept yet bold in execution, this piece is a perfect example of Picasso’s extraordinary mastery of the linocut technique—often regarded by other artists as difficult and unwieldy. In fact, it is perhaps in his linocuts that one can best appreciate the refinement of his line and the fluidity of his hand, qualities that helped define his artistic legacy.

Printer and Publisher: Hidalgo Arnéra, Vallauris

Bibliography:

Georges Bloch, Picasso Catalogue de l'ouvre gravé et lithographié, Volume I, plate 1301.
Brigitte Baer, Picasso Peintre-Graveur, Volume 5, Galerie Kornfeld, 1989, plate 1354.
Christopher Czwiklitzer, Picasso’s Posters, 1971, plate 52.
